The first that was announced was Charlies Angels - however this was for industry consumption. What the first commercially available title is - it's down to a number. Most probably a handfull will appear at once. Have a look on other threads for listings. Just be aware some being released as HD-DVD may take some time to appear on Blu Ray - but will sometime.

There is something like 60 or 80 titles that will be released at the same time I believe and all from different studios. This way, Best Buy & Circuit City will actually be able to have a dedicated Blu-Ray section in their stores that people will be able to find. I don't believe we are going to see a single 'first' official movie, but a bunch available to the consumers.

I know that Sony stores have used Japanese Blu-Ray players with Spiderman 2 on them. As said above, Charlies Angels was mastered in 1080p for initial production run testing - but isn't listed as a release title (?). I'm not sure if there is one that is considered 'first' though.
